package main
import (
"bytes"
"encoding/xml"
"errors"
"fmt"
"io/ioutil"
"net/http"
"os"
"unicode"
)
const xmlRequest = `<?xml version="1.0" encoding="UTF-8"?>
<SOAP-ENV:Envelope xmlns:ns0="urn:ec.europa.eu:taxud:vies:services:checkVat:types"
xmlns:ns1="http://schemas.xmlsoap.org/soap/envelope/"
x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"
xmlns:SOAP-ENV="http://schemas.xmlsoap.org/soap/envelope/">
<SOAP-ENV:Header/>
<ns1:Body><ns0:checkVat><ns0:countryCode>%s</ns0:countryCode><ns0:vatNumber>%s</ns0:vatNumber></ns0:checkVat>
</ns1:Body>
</SOAP-ENV:Envelope>`
const serviceURI = `http://ec.europa.eu/taxation_customs/vies/services/checkVatService`
var (
ErrorNotEnoughLetters = errors.New("the VAT should begin with at least 2 letters")
)
type VAT struct {
countryCode string
number string
}
func main() {
if len(os.Args) != 2 {
fmt.Println("usage: vatverify VATID")
os.Exit(1)
}
toValidate := os.Args[1]
result, err := processVAT(toValidate)
if err != nil {
fmt.Printf("Received an error while validating VAT: %s\n", err.Error())
os.Exit(1)
}
fmt.Println(result)
}
func processVAT(pending string) (string, error) {
vat, err := splitVAT(pending)
if err != nil {
return "", err
}
request, err := buildRequest(vat)
if err != nil {
return "", err
}
result, err := processRequest(request)
return result, nil
}
func splitVAT(pending string) (VAT, error) {
result := VAT{countryCode: pending[:2],
number: pending[2:]}
if !isAllLetters(result.countryCode) {
return result, ErrorNotEnoughLetters
}
return result, nil
}
func isAllLetters(input string) bool {
if input == "" {
return false
}
for _, v := range input {
if !unicode.IsLetter(v) {
return false
}
}
return true
}
func buildRequest(vat VAT) (*http.Request, error) {
body := bytes.NewReader([]byte(fmt.Sprintf(xmlRequest, vat.countryCode, vat.number)))
request, err := http.NewRequest(http.MethodPost, serviceURI, body)
if err != nil {
return nil, err
}
request.Header.Add("content-type", "text/xml")
return request, nil
}
func processRequest(request *http.Request) (string, error) {
response, err := http.DefaultClient.Do(request)
if err != nil {
return "", err
}
result, err := parseResponse(response)
return result, err
}
func parseResponse(response *http.Response) (string, error) {
if response.StatusCode != http.StatusOK {
return "", fmt.Errorf("expected status 200, received %v", response.StatusCode)
}
defer response.Body.Close()
body, err := ioutil.ReadAll(response.Body)
if err != nil {
return "", err
}
responseBody := new(Envelope)
err = xml.Unmarshal(body, responseBody)
if err != nil {
return "", err
}
if responseBody.Body.Fault != nil {
return responseBody.Body.Fault.FaultString, nil
}
if responseBody.Body.CheckVATResponse.Valid == "true" {
return "Valid", nil
}
return "Invalid", nil
}
type Envelope struct {
XMLName xml.Name
Body Body
}
type Body struct {
CheckVATResponse *CheckVATResponse `xml:"checkVatResponse"`
Fault *Fault
}
type CheckVATResponse struct {
XMLName xml.Name
CountryCode string `xml:"countryCode"`
VatNumber string `xml:"vatNumber"`
RequestDate string `xml:"requestDate"`
Valid string `xml:"valid"`
Name string `xml:"name"`
Address string `xml:"address"`
}
type XMLField struct {
XMLName xml.Name
}
type Fault struct {
FaultCode string `xml:"faultcode"`
FaultString string `xml:"faultstring"`
}
